A man in his 60s has died after being swept away by a powerful current in a valley in Mungyeong, South Korea. The incident occurred on July 19th, when the man was enjoying a moment of rest by the stream with his hiking companions.

According to the Gyeongbuk Provincial Fire Department, a report was received around 2:38 p.m. concerning a man being swept away by the water in Seonyu Valley, Gaeun-eup, Mungyeong City. Emergency services, utilizing drones and other resources, initiated a search operation downstream.

The man was found unconscious approximately 300 meters from the accident site around 3:57 p.m. Rescuers managed to retrieve him and transport him to a nearby hospital, where he was tragically pronounced dead. Investigations suggest the man slipped and fell into the strong current while dipping his feet in the valley after completing a hike with his group.

Although there was little rain at the immediate accident site, the Mungyeong area had recorded cumulative rainfall of 80 to 90 millimeters between July 18th and the time of the incident. Police and fire authorities are currently investigating the exact circumstances of the accident with the help of witnesses.
